Chapter 02

The misconception that costs many healthcare institutions (general care) dearly

"Our ECD is hosted by a certified vendor — we don't need our own backup."

It is easy to understand why many healthcare institutions (general care) believe this. ONS is marketed as a professional-grade platform, and vendors naturally emphasise uptime and reliability. But there is a critical difference between redundancy and recovery. A system can be highly available and still offer you zero protection the moment ransomware encrypts your files or an administrator accidentally deletes a directory.

Synchronisation tools — including those built into ONS — propagate changes in near real-time. When ransomware encrypts a file, that encrypted version immediately overwrites your 'backed up' copy. By the time the attack is discovered, every sync destination contains the same unusable data. This is not a backup. It is a perfectly synchronised disaster.

The practical consequence: without an independent, immutable backup, healthcare institutions (general care) facing a ransomware attack have two options — pay the ransom or start over. Neither is acceptable when NEN 7510 requires you to demonstrate full data integrity to regulators.

Chapter 04

What a proper backup actually does

The 3-2-1 rule — and why it matters for healthcare institutions (general care)

The 3-2-1 rule is the baseline standard for data resilience: keep at least 3 copies of your data, on 2 different types of storage media, with 1 copy stored offsite. For healthcare institutions (general care), this is not just best practice — it is increasingly a regulatory expectation under frameworks like NEN 7510.

In practice: your primary production data counts as copy 1. A local backup (on a NAS or secondary server) is copy 2, enabling fast recovery without waiting for a cloud download. Copy 3 is stored in an offsite data centre — physically and logically separated from your main environment, so a fire, flood, or ransomware attack cannot reach all three copies simultaneously.

Mindtime extends this to a 4-copy model, with an additional snapshot stored in a second Dutch data centre. For healthcare institutions (general care) managing resident care plans, this means your data is always recoverable — from a clean, pre-attack restore point — regardless of what happens on-site.

Chapter 05

How do healthcare institutions (general care) protect themselves against ransomware?

Specific measures for healthcare institutions (general care) — beyond antivirus

Ransomware attacks on healthcare institutions (general care) typically follow a predictable pattern: initial access via a phishing email or compromised credential, lateral movement to identify high-value data, and then encryption of everything — including network shares and connected backup drives.

The single most effective defensive measure is an immutable offsite backup — one that ransomware cannot reach. Beyond backup, healthcare institutions (general care) should implement: multi-factor authentication on all systems (particularly ONS), regular software updates and patch management, network segmentation to limit lateral movement, and staff awareness training on phishing recognitions.

Critically, a backup is only useful if it has been tested. Many organisations discover during a recovery that their backup is incomplete, out of date, or corrupted.
